The paper describes the generation of second-order subharmonics from the SAW devices. The numerical evaluation of an ordinal differential equation, including second-order nonlinearity, predicts the qualitative characteristics of subharmonics generated in the SAW device. Then the second-order subharmonics are observed using a SAW resonator where diamond particles were sprinkled on the surface for simulating the micro defects. It is demonstrated that the measurement results have coincided with the theoretical prediction.
